### Summary
I can open Azure DevOps work items in the canvas, but I cannot easily pass the work item’s **title and description** into a Copilot session to start implementation.
I would like a workflow similar to the existing **Fix** button for pull request comments: one click should load the work item context into the active session
### Environment
App version 1.1.14
Windows 10.0.26200 Build 26200
azure-devops-copilot-plugin 0.1.53
### Problem
When I open a work item in the Azure DevOps canvas, I can view its details, but I still have to manually copy/paste the title and description into chat before starting work.
### Expected behavior
A work item should expose an action like:
- **Fix**
- or **Implement**
That action should send the work item’s title/description to the active session
### Current behavior
- Work items can be opened in the Azure DevOps canvas.
- The work item context is visible there.
- The context is not transferred into the session automatically.
### Why this matters
This would make the Azure DevOps integration much more useful for starting work directly from the issue/task, without manual context copying.
### Repro steps
1. Open Azure DevOps canvas.
2. Open a work item.
3. Observe the title and description are visible.
4. Try to start implementation from that item.
5. The session does not receive the work item context automatically.
### Notes
This should mirror the existing **Fix** experience available for pull request comments, but for Azure DevOps work items.
